What are the symptoms of GERD laryngitis?

Gastroesophageal reflux laryngitis symptoms can be manifested as foreign body sensation in the pharynx, pain, cough and so on. Gastroesophageal reflux refers to the reflux of substances to the esophagus and above to trigger discomfort, heartburn and reflux as a typical symptom, if the reflux to the pharynx can cause pharyngitis, manifested as a foreign body sensation in the pharynx, pain in the throat, coughing, hoarseness and so on. Gastroesophageal reflux pharyngitis is mostly aggravated after lying down, need to improve the gastroscopy examination to clarify the cause of the symptomatic treatment, drug treatment is mainly to inhibit the secretion of gastric acid, to promote gastrointestinal peristalsis, such as omeprazole, moxapride, domperidone and so on. Gastroesophageal reflux pharyngitis should pay attention to a light diet in daily life, quit smoking, quit drinking, and keep the bowels open.
